引言
随着人工智能技术的飞速发展,大模型API(应用程序编程接口)已经成为开发者们探索AI编程的重要工具。本文将深入解析大模型API的原理、应用场景以及如何轻松上手,帮助读者解锁AI编程新境界。
一、大模型API概述
1.1 什么是大模型API?
大模型API是指由大型人工智能模型提供的服务接口,开发者可以通过这些接口调用模型的能力,实现各种AI功能。常见的API包括图像识别、自然语言处理、语音识别等。
1.2 大模型API的优势
- 降低开发门槛:开发者无需深入了解底层算法,即可快速实现AI功能。
- 提高开发效率:利用现成的模型,节省了模型训练和优化的时间。
- 保证模型质量:大模型API通常由专业团队维护,保证了模型的稳定性和准确性。
二、大模型API应用场景
2.1 图像识别
- 场景一:智能安防系统,通过图像识别技术实现人脸识别、车辆识别等功能。
- 场景二:医疗影像分析,利用图像识别技术辅助医生进行疾病诊断。
2.2 自然语言处理
- 场景一:智能客服,通过自然语言处理技术实现智能问答、情感分析等功能。
- 场景二:机器翻译,利用自然语言处理技术实现跨语言交流。
2.3 语音识别
- 场景一:智能语音助手,通过语音识别技术实现语音指令识别、语音转文字等功能。
- 场景二:智能语音合成,利用语音识别技术实现语音播报、语音合成等功能。
三、大模型API使用指南
3.1 选择合适的API
- 根据实际需求,选择合适的API,如百度AI开放平台、腾讯云AI开放平台等。
- 了解API的文档,包括接口说明、参数说明、调用示例等。
3.2 注册账号和获取API Key
- 在选择的API平台注册账号,并获取API Key。
- API Key是调用API的凭证,请妥善保管。
3.3 编写代码调用API
- 使用Python等编程语言,编写代码调用API。
- 以下是一个简单的Python代码示例,调用百度AI开放平台的图像识别API:
import requests
def baidu_image_recognition(image_url):
"""
调用百度AI开放平台的图像识别API
:param image_url: 图片URL
:return: 识别结果
"""
url = "https://aip.baidubce.com/rest/2.0/image-classify/v1/general_basic"
params = {
"image_url": image_url,
"access_token": "你的API Key"
}
response = requests.get(url, params=params)
result = response.json()
return result
# 调用API
image_url = "https://example.com/image.jpg"
result = baidu_image_recognition(image_url)
print(result)
3.4 处理API返回结果
- 根据API返回的结果,进行相应的处理,如展示识别结果、进行后续操作等。
四、总结
大模型API为开发者提供了便捷的AI编程工具,通过本文的介绍,相信读者已经对大模型API有了初步的了解。在实际应用中,不断积累经验,探索更多可能性,才能更好地发挥大模型API的优势,解锁AI编程新境界。